Most of the garmin GPS's don't display railroads very well and then only in the 800 ft/cm scale and below.
New for 2014 is the 2559 (and subsets ie 25x9 that display railroads as a dark heavy line (no individual tracks) at scales much bigger than 800 ft/cm. Also map layers can be selected.
